The versatile, compact everyday knife AK1 129504 with full tang can be perfectly adapted to one's own needs. With the AK1 129504, which was developed in cooperation with the young knifemaker Alex Kremer and Daily Customs, Boker is making headway into an attractive price segment for handmade, fixed-blade knives made in Germany. Born in 1993 in Fulda, Germany, Alex Kremer began making his first knives as an 18-year-old schoolboy. To this day, his numerous tours through the seemingly endless expanses of Scandinavia in particular, serve as a source of inspiration. The AK1 designed by him is equipped with an American Tanto blade made of N690, which is ideal for precise cuts, for example for opening packages. The ergonomically shaped and ergonomically shaped handle scales are made of lightweight G10. They can be dismantled effortlessly with the enclosed Torx key and can be replaced with a variety of alternative scales developed and distributed by Daily Customs. Supplied with a custom-fit Kydex sheath with a clip. Handmade in the Boker Manufactory in Solingen.
